OverviewYou know you need to analyze the success of your Web site, but how? Do you even know what to look for? Is there a tool powerful enough to help you evaluate your marketing efforts, products, and services, but simple enough to use if you're not a propeller-head? Google Analytics is that tool, and this is the handbook you need to make it work for you. Learn to set up Google Analytics, understand the reports it generates, and use the information to make your Web site a real asset to your business. You can get familiar with the concept of analytics, what Google Analytics offers, and how it compares to popular site statistics programs. You can learn to set up the program, navigate the interface, understand filters, and use goal-setting features. You can integrate Google Analytics with Google AdWords, and make the most of reporting dashboards. You can find out how to use analytics for marketing and content optimization, and understand what each type of report means and how to interpret it. You can explore how other companies have used analytics to improve site performance, and investigate how to use Google Analytics for complete e-commerce analysis.
